Shoe Carnival, Inc., a microcap player in the footwear industry, has recently undergone a valuation adjustment, reflecting a shift in its financial standing. The company currently boasts a P/E ratio of 12, which positions it favorably compared to its industry peers. Its price-to-book value stands at 1.21, while the EV to EBIT ratio is recorded at 9.23, indicating a solid operational performance.

The footwear retailer also shows a robust dividend yield of 192.57%, alongside a return on capital employed (ROCE) of 13.18% and a return on equity (ROE) of 10.19%. These metrics suggest a strong ability to generate returns relative to its equity and capital employed.

In comparison to Caleres, Inc., which also operates within the footwear sector, Shoe Carnival's valuation metrics reflect a competitive edge. While both companies are rated attractively, Shoe Carnival's lower P/E ratio and favorable EV to EBITDA ratio of 6.63 highlight its potential for value generation in the market.

Overall, the recent evaluation revision underscores Shoe Carnival's position within the footwear industry, particularly in relation to its peers, emphasizing its financial health and operational efficiency.
